protected override void OnInitialEditor()
 {
     ContractEditor contract = new ContractEditor(contractNodeHandler, this);
     _editorInstance = contract;
     contract.DataChanged += new EventHandler(contract_DataChanged);
     contract.ChangeRecovered += new EventHandler(contract_ChangeRecovered);
 }
        protected override void OnInitialEditor()
        {
            ContractEditor contract = new ContractEditor(contractNodeHandler, this);

            _editorInstance           = contract;
            contract.DataChanged     += new EventHandler(contract_DataChanged);
            contract.ChangeRecovered += new EventHandler(contract_ChangeRecovered);
        }
        public override void Save()
        {
            ContractEditor edit = Editor as ContractEditor;

            edit.Save();
        }